Makeup & Effects Laboratories (MEL) is a production company which has worked on a number of Star Trek episodes and movies. Its tagline is "Creatively Serving Imagination."

During the production of the third through seventh seasons of Star Trek: The Next Generation, the company was responsible for fabrication of all key props. During this time, they also fabricated various costume pieces for a variety of episodes and miscellaneous items for Michael Westmore and the rest of the makeup department. The company continued to work on Star Trek productions for the first two seasons of Star Trek: Voyager, fabricating all of the key props. During this time, they also created the animatronic baby repto-humanoid, designed and fabricated Seven of Nine, some female Borg, and Hirogen character costumes, and designed the new Borg crossbreed. The company also did some fabrication and prop work on Star Trek: Enterprise and Star Trek: Deep Space Nine. [1]

Movie work included time on Star Trek V: The Final Frontier, designing and fabricating miscellaneous props and design and prosthetic makeup for the "Feline Creature" in addition to creating animal makeup and horns for the desert horses and a mechanical rig to remove a bullet from a leg. A few years later, the company worked on Star Trek: First Contact, sculpting and molding background Borg.
